Materials that are good absorbers of radiation are also good emitters of radiation. This is known as Kirchhoff's law of thermal radiation. Good absorbers like black surfaces are also good emitters, while poor absorbers are poor emitters. This is why black objects heat up quickly in the sun and cool down quickly at night.
Take two identical cans.Paint one of them white and other black.Pour equal volumes of water in the two cans.Insert a laboratory thermometer in each can.Place both cans in the sun for about an hour.Read the temperature of water in both the cans.Water in the black can is found to be warmer than that in the white can.This shows that the black bodies are better heat absorbers than the white bodies.

Black colors are good absorbers of heat because they absorb a wide range of light frequencies, including infrared radiation (heat). When light and heat hit a black surface, the color's pigments absorb most of the energy, converting it into heat energy rather than reflecting it. This absorption process causes the material to heat up, making black colors effective at absorbing and retaining heat.

Dull black surfaces are considered good emitters or absorbers because they have a high emissivity, which means they can both absorb and emit radiation efficiently. The rough surface of a dull black object traps more light and heat than a smooth surface, allowing for efficient absorption and emission of energy.
